Types of Door Locks


Before delving into repair methods, it's important to determine the typical types of door locks. Understanding the specific mechanism is pivotal for reliable repairs.

Type

Description

Deadbolt

A lock that can not be transferred to the open position other than by turning the lock cylinder.

Knob Lock

A type of lock that is mounted in the door knob itself. Frequently utilized for residential security.

Lever Handle Lock

A lock mechanism activated by a lever instead of a knob, using ease of use.

Smart Lock

A lock that includes electronics together with conventional locking systems, permitting control by means of smartphone or biometric systems.

Frequently Asked Questions about Door Lock Repair


**Q1: How can I inform if my door lock requires to be changed rather than repaired?A1: If the lock is consistently malfunctioning regardless of repairs or is showing significant wear and tear, such as a loose cylinder or damaged bolt, replacement might be more cost-efficient. Q2: What's the very best lubricant to utilize for door locks?A2: Graphite powder or silicone spray is typically advised as these do not draw in dust. Q3: Can I repair a smart lock myself?A3: Basic troubleshooting such as altering batteries or resetting

devices can frequently be done by the house owner
, but complex problems might require professional support. Q4: How often should I keep my door locks?A4: It's advisable to check locks biannually, especially in high-traffic locations.
